A speculation with regards to when the device will actually land for the carrier has just surfaced and it allegedly said that the smartphone will land on May 10 at Verizon.The Android 4.0 Ice Cream Sandwich powered device will ship with a 1.2 GHz dual-core processor, 1GB of RAM, a 4-inch display with 960 x 540 pixels of resolution, 8GB internal storage with an expansion option via a memory card, a 8MP camera capable of 1080p Full HD videos and of course the ubiquitous front-facing VGA camera for video chatting.

After just a short while, the HTC One S launched by T-Mobile has received many complaints with regards to an issue of battery drainage. A statement from the carrier shows that it has acknowledged the issue and an update containing a fix is currently in the works.T-Mobile has decided to ‘advise’ users to keep their device plugged-in while on Wi-Fi calls while they are preparing an update.

AT&T just announced the availability of HTC One X starting May 6 for $199.99.As for its specs and other features, the HTC One X comes with a 4.7-inch 720 HD screen protected with Corning Gorilla Glass, 8MP HD camera with ImageSense, 1.5GHz Qualcomm Snapdragon S4 dual-core processor and an 1800 mAh battery.To grab this phone, you’ll need to sign-up for a 2-year wireless agreement with AT&T with voice costing a min of $39.

HTC Rhyme handset owners will soon be seeing a new software update for the smartphone.We will see the following enhancements:
- “Ringtones” has been replaced with “Edit Home” when the Menu key is pressed on the homescreen.
- Updated signal strength meter to 5 bar Received Signal Strength Indication (RSSI).
- Mobile networks no longer disabled when using Power Saver.
